Climate Scientists don’t expect Antarctic to behave the same way as the Arctic. Here’s the projection for Antarctic Sea Ice with observations well within the bounds of model projections.

Antarctic Sea Ice Projection

Antarctic Sea Ice Projection. Source

Not only do the models not expect Antarctic Maximum Sea Ice Extent to drop away for several decades, there is also other science that indicates other factors greatly influence sea ice creation – it’s not just about temperatures as Nova wants you to believe.

There have been several studies that looks at the scientific consensus and what they, the experts, have to say on climate change. A consistent message continues to emerge, and it has strengthened over time.

  • In 2004, Naomi Oreskes found that in a survey of 928 abstracts, none rejected the consensus. 75% fell into the first explicitly or implicitly accepting the consensus view; 25% dealt with methods or paleoclimate and gave no position.
  • In 2009, Doran & Zimmerman found that 97.4% of climate scientsts thought human activity is a significant contributing factor in changing global temperatures.
  • In 2010, Anderegg et al. found >97% of the climate researchers most actively publishing in the field support anthropogenic climate change as outlined by the IPCC.
  • Most recently Cook et al. expanded on the number of papers examined and found that familiar 97% climate scientists agreement as determined by examining the content of their abstracts, and also by directly contacting the authors and asking them to self-rate their own work.
